About The Position

Fluidstack is seeking a Product Designer to take ownership of the end-to-end design of both internal and external products. This is a hands-on individual contributor role where you will be embedded with product and engineering teams. You will be responsible for shaping the interfaces used by GPU cluster operators, AI platform engineers, and enterprise infrastructure teams. The products are deeply technical, and the users are power users (engineers and operators) who value efficiency and have no tolerance for time-wasting UX. Designing for this audience requires fluency in developer tools, infrastructure dashboards, and complex, data-dense interfaces. You will collaborate directly with Product Managers, engineers, and customers, owning design from concept to shipment. A strong visual sensibility is crucial, and you should be able to articulate and defend design decisions.

Requirements

  • 5+ years of product design experience, with a portfolio demonstrating shipped work on complex, data-dense, or developer-facing products.
  • Demonstrated history of designing developer tools, infrastructure UIs, API management consoles, observability dashboards, or other technically complex interfaces.
  • Fluency with modern design tooling (Figma required) and the ability to build high-fidelity, interactive prototypes.
  • Expert-level CSS: you write it from scratch, debug it in production, and deeply understand the cascade, specificity, and layout models (Flexbox, Grid) at a mechanical level.
  • Strong front-end web proficiency: HTML, component-based frameworks (React or equivalent), and a working understanding of how browsers render and how design decisions affect performance.
  • End-to-end ownership mindset: you have personally taken designs from concept to production, not just handed off to engineering.
  • Strong written and verbal communication: you can explain design decisions to engineers and PMs without deck support.

Nice To Haves

  • Experience designing tools for physical infrastructure (construction, logistics, physical operations), cloud infrastructure (IaaS/PaaS), or AI platforms, or a deep familiarity with this user base.
  • Prior experience building or contributing to a design system from the ground up, including token architecture, documentation, and cross-team adoption.
  • Comfort working directly in code: modifying React components, prototyping in CSS, or collaborating on front-end implementation in a shared codebase.
  • History of sourcing and running user research with technical stakeholders: SREs, ML engineers, DevOps leads, or platform engineers.
  • Familiarity with the visual language of technical products: terminal aesthetics, information density, dark mode UX, monospace typography, dashboarding, and a thoughtful perspective on when to embrace vs. evolve it.

Responsibilities

  • Own design end-to-end across research, wireframes, high-fidelity mockups, prototypes, and shipped production UI.
  • Design developer-facing products: cluster management dashboards, API consoles, job scheduling interfaces, resource utilization views, and alerting and observability surfaces.
  • Write and maintain production-quality CSS and front-end markup in close collaboration with engineering, ensuring that what ships matches what was designed.
  • Build and maintain a coherent design system: components and interaction patterns that scale across a growing product surface area.
  • Conduct lightweight user research with technical audiences: structured interviews, usability sessions, and synthesis of feedback from customer interactions and support escalations.
  • Work directly with PMs to translate product requirements into interaction models, and with engineers to translate designs into implementation-ready specs.
  • Bring a strong visual point of view: typography, color, hierarchy, motion, and defend it. We want someone who can articulate why a design is right, not just present options.
  • Raise the overall design quality bar across the organization through your work, your feedback, and your taste.
